Located along the Ring of Kerry, some might say Avoca Moll’s Gap is the most scenic of all Avoca stores. Set just off the main road, high on a rocky ridge, it overlooks mountains, rivers and gorgeous green countryside – the likes of which always leave a lasting impression on customers.

Not to mention the famous Lakes of Killarney which you’ll spot nearby. Look one way and you’ll find Carrauntoohil, Ireland’s highest mountain, look the other and you’ll see the Gap of Dunloe.

Though quite small, the shop stocks all the usuals you’d expect to find at any other Avoca – including homewares, ceramics, glass, knits and jewellery. And it’s hard to argue with the cafe’s lunch offerings so don’t even try.

Open seven days a week, the café closes at 5pm daily.
